Ermita de San Sebastián

San Sebastian Chapel was built in a hill, next to the cemetery, towards the end of the XV century, shortly after the area was occupied by the Catholic Monarchs. It includes a simple temple that has been reformed but preserves its Gothic stone facade. It received this name in honour of the devotion Catholic Queen Isabella fell for the said Saint.
In the XIX century, it was a meeting place were neighbours would meet to deal with serious issues. The bells were rung to summon the neighbours.
